نتایج جستجو برای: gnutella
تعداد نتایج: 408 فیلتر نتایج به سال:
In peer-to-peer (P2P) systems where individual peers must cooperate to process each other’s requests, a useful metric for evaluating the system is how many remote requests are serviced by each peer. In this paper we apply this remote work metric to flooding-based P2P search networks such as Gnutella. We study how to maximize the remote work in the entire network by controlling the rate of query...
In a peer-to-peer (P2P) network, nodes connect into an existing network and participate in providing and availing of services. There is no dichotomy between a central server and distributed clients. Current P2P networks (e.g., Gnutella) are constructed by participants following their own un-coordinated (and often whimsical) protocols; they consequently suffer from frequent network overload and ...
Peer-to-peer systems such as Gnutella are resilient to failures at a single point in the network because of their decentralized nature. However an attack resulting in the removal of a small percentage of highly connected nodes could cripple such systems. We believe that distributed attack recovery is not simply a reactive process but requires proactive measures by the nodes in the system. We pr...
The focus of this paper is the searching behavior in Peer-to-Peer (P2P) communities and in that context, will discuss potential for enhancement of the P2P protocol using searching behavior. Due to excessive network traffic, network scalability is a major P2P problem. The purpose of this paper is to study searching behavior by using log files and subsequently, will propose solutions to reduce th...
. How to build an efficient and scalable p2p file sharing system is still an open question. Structured systems obtain O(log(N)) lookup upper bound by associating content with node. But they can not supporting complex queries. On the other hand, Gnutella-like unstructured systems support complex queries, but because of its random-graph topology and its flooding content discovery mechanism, it ca...
1 Introduction A hash table is a data structure that efficiently maps " keys " onto " values " and serves as a core building block in the implementation of software systems. We conjecture that many large-scale distributed systems could likewise benefit from hash table functionality.We use the term Content-Addressable Network (CAN) to describe such a distributed, Internet-scale, hash table. Perh...
Resource search or discovery is a fundamental issue in peer-to-peer (P2P) and grid studies.1 Search objects, or resources, can be cycles, storage spaces, files, services, addresses, and so on. In general, systems are employing three categories of P2P-network architectures to improve search performance: centralized (such as Napster, http://www.napster.com/), decentralized but structured (such as...
SHARK is a novel concept and middleware service for search in peer-to-peer (P2P) networks. Rather than flooding a network like Gnutella or imposing numerical IDs on objects like distributed hash tables, it is based on directed routing of keywords in a multidimensional redundant metadata hierarchy. SHARK arranges nodes and objects in the network and in semantic clusters. In spite of its rich key...
Currently used P2P file-sharing systems such as Gnutella suffer from a freeloading problem due to absence of enforcible decentralized mechanism to motivate peers to provide services to others. Freeloading leads to a de facto centralized system that is susceptible to DoS attacks and provides poor service to its participants. In this paper, we propose a decentralized mechanism that avoids on-line...
Today, peer-to-peer (P2P) networks, e.g., filesharing networks like Gnutella, are specialised towards specific purposes. This shortcoming is addressed by introducing a new middleware for P2P networks which is shown in Figure 1. The middleware supports the deployment and use of services inside a P2P network. It consists of six different modules, each encapsualating the functionality required for...
نمودار تعداد نتایج جستجو در هر سال
با کلیک روی نمودار نتایج را به سال انتشار فیلتر کنید